I've talked to shed hunters from all over that are finding sheds right now.However the best time to find them is from March up until everything greens up in your part of the world.I know a guy that frequents another shed hunting forum that lives in the dakotas and found fresh sheds on Dec 19th of this past year.I've also talked to number of hunters that have killed bucks this year and when they started dragging the deer the antlers came off in there hand.Personally I'll be out tomorrow looking even though we have snow on the ground.

it is very possible that u can find them early,like now..b/c if a deer is wounded it will shed its antlers earlier..for example my dad shot what he thought was a doe in mid december..turned out the deer had sheded its antlers.
